In the prologue of the movie you can see fire(actually Jennifer Lawrence in the fire) and for me it was so unexpected that I first thought it was some kind of advertisement​, then the film begins with an idyllic garden and a house in which two live - He (Javier Bardem) and She (Jennifer Lawrence). Interesting point is that names of them, like the other characters in the film, do not exist, that there should already be supposers of psychological realism and so-called "persuasiveness", in the lack of which viewers so like to reproach artists. Or it might be a reference to the name of god in the bible "He", then it makes more sense for us why "mother!" is written with lower case. So the idea of putting the main character and his importance over everyone else is programmed in the name itself from the beginning.He is a brilliant poet in the stage of the protracted crisis. She is his young beautiful wife, restoring the lover's house after a fire.

Aronofsky hits up the atmosphere when an uninvited guest comes to the house: a certain doctor (at this moment of the movie I honestly stopped understanding anything), who coughs with blood and, apparently, is terminally sick. But wait, there will be more uninvited guests: the wife of the doctor, then - their two adult sons. And when all of them come into conflict, that will end predictably tragically, the house is filled with grieving friends and relatives; but soon they cease to mourn, starting to have fun, drink, have sex and gradually destroy the house. The character of Ed Harris, the doctor is actually Adam. And his wife is Eve. The wound of doctor bleeds because his rib was removed, and she tasted the forbidden fruit (crystal), after which all the problems began. Their fighting sons are Cain and Abel, and the first kills the second. The broken sink is a reference to the great flood.

Aren't your already lost and confused? Yes, you should be! Because I was! In the second part of the film "mother" becoming pregnant, and her husband comes overcomes the crisis and starts writing a new masterpiece. A huge crowd of fans will be waiting at the door of their house. Everything will end with the murder of their newly born child and a collective act of cannibalism, which can make mentally sick even those ones who have iron nerves. And again it is a Bible! Because the newly born child is Jesus and he will be sacrificed. Actually, Aronofsky said that dialogues are literally taken from the Bible.

However, in my opinion, this movie is not only biblical stories or a ​new vision of Bible. "mother!" is a phantasmagoria about male egoism and the suppression of a woman forced to serve to her husband as well as to the entire patriarchal system. For the Poet and his fans she herself is nothing more than a speculative image (at some point Mama literally turns into a magic crystal, which the Poet puts on the mantelpiece with satisfaction).

And everything begins again! It's a full circle. Which brings us to the point where the mother can be a mother-Earth. It's a story of the cyclical nature of life itself from birth to death. As Darren Aronofsky said himself the main character can be seen as the personification of "Mother Earth", the resources of which we endlessly draw, without giving anything in return.
